General Description
The XLP is an LVPECL Crystal Oscillator with 860fs typical
phase jitter over 12kHz to 20 MHz bandwidth. Available in a
wide frequency range from 0.750MHz to 1350MHz, the IDT
XLP Series Crystal Oscillator utilizes a family of proprietary
ASICs, with a key focus on noise reduction technologies.
The 3rd order Delta Sigma Modulator reduces noise to the
levels that are comparable to traditional Bulk Quartz and SAW
oscillators. With short lead-time, low cost, low noise, wide
frequency range, excellent ambient performance, the XLP is
an excellent choice over the conventional technologies. The
XLP has stabilities as tight as ±20ppm with extremely quick
delivery for both standard and custom frequencies
Features
Frequency range: 0.750 to 1350 MHz
Output Type: LVPECL
Frequency Stability: ± 20ppm, ± 25ppm, ± 50ppm, or ± 100
ppm
Supply Voltage: 2.5V or 3.3V
Phase Jitter (1.875MHz to 20MHz): 225fs typical
Phase Jitter (12kHz to 20MHz): 860fs typical
Package options: 5.0mm x 3.2mm x 1.2mm (JS6)
7.0mm x 5.0mm x 1.3mm (JU6)
Operating Temperatures: -20°C to +70°C or -40°C to +85°C
